The LiverTox database ranks supplements and drugs on a 5-point scale [A to E] to estimate whether a substance is known to cause liver injury. The scale is defined below:

  • A=Well known cause
  • B=Highly likely cause
  • C=Probable cause
  • D=Possible cause
  • E=Unlikely cause
  • E*=Suspected but unproven cause
  • X=Unknown

Signs of Liver Injury

A liver injury is at the core of so many health issues I see in clients. When the liver is impaired by not being able to do its job properly, all the body systems take a hit. This is because the liver is an important intersection point that influences the functioning of all of your body’s systems.

While below you can find the most severe indications of a liver injury, it’s important to know that there’s a large spectrum of ways your liver can be impacted that aren’t always so obvious. Sometimes it takes days, weeks, or months to see a noticeable impact, and at that rate, it’s hard to correlate it with a supplement or drug because the change happened so slowly over time.

  • Nausea or vomiting
  • Abdominal pain or swelling
  • Fatigue or weakness
  • Loss of appetite
  • Dark urine
  • Jaundice (yellowing of the skin or eyes)
  • Bruising or bleeding easily

Supplements Linked to Liver Injury

This morning I took a few hours to go through the supplement research and below are the most common supplements I hear people taking that are ranked between A-C. Typically I like to see supplements ranked E or lower to really consider them safe enough for my clients to take.

If you’d like more information on any of the below, please feel free to hop on over to the LiverTox database and do a simple search to read about why each supplement got the score it did.

  1. Ashwagandha Likelihood score: C (probable cause of clinically apparent liver injury).
  2. Kava Kava Likelihood score: A (well known cause of clinically apparent liver injury). 
  3. Green Tea Likelihood score: A (well established cause of clinically apparent liver injury). 
  4. Black Cohosh Likelihood score: A (products sold as black cohosh are well established causes of clinically apparent liver injury, but the specific ingredient or component that accounts for the injury is unclear).
  5. Aloe Vera Likelihood score: B (likely but rare cause of clinically apparent liver injury).
  6. Garcinia Cambogia Likelihood score: B (likely rare cause of clinically apparent liver injury).
  7. Hydroxycut Likelihood score: B (likely cause of clinically apparent liver injury).
  8. Comfrey Likelihood score: C (when taken orally, a probable cause of clinically apparent liver injury due to sinusoidal obstruction syndrome).
  9. Valerian Likelihood score: C (probable rare cause of clinically apparent liver injury).
  10. Turmeric Likelihood score: B (likely rare cause of clinically apparent liver injury).
  11. Kratom Likelihood Score: B (likely cause of clinically apparent liver injury).
  12. Skullcap Likelihood score: B (very likely but rare cause of clinically apparent liver injury).
  13. Ba Jiao Lian Likelihood score: B (likely cause of clinically apparent liver injury).
  14. Noni Likelihood score: C (probable rare cause of clinically apparent liver injury).
  15. Iron Likelihood score: A[H] (well established cause of clinically apparent acute and chronic liver injury when given in high doses). Read more on iron overload.
  16. Vitamin A Likelihood score: A[H] (well established cause of liver injury when used in high doses). Read more on vitamin A toxicity
  17. Energy Drinks Likelihood score: C[H] (probable rare cause of clinically apparent liver injury when used in high amounts).
  18. Niacin (B3) Likelihood score: A[HD] (well known cause of clinically apparent liver injury, but only when given in high doses).
  19. Copper Likelihood score: A[HD] (well known cause of acute and chronic liver injury but only when taken in high doses). Read more on copper overload.

Common Rx Meds and Over The Counter Drugs

While the following are not supplements, but instead popular Rx and over-the-counter drugs, I thought I’d include them as well to highlight the often-forgot impact they can have on your health, and why they are often a big part of the problem. This is especially true for those who have been taking them daily for long periods of time.

Heavy exposure to the list below is almost always a common denominator in my complex client cases.

  • Ibuprofen Likelihood score: A (well known but rare cause of clinically apparent liver injury).
  • Acetaminophen (Tylenol): Likelihood score: A[HD] (well established cause of liver injury, but severe cases occur only with high doses).
  • Aspirin Likelihood score: A[HD] (well known cause of clinically apparent liver injury when given in high doses).
  • Birth Control Pills Likelihood score: A (well known cause of various forms of clinically apparent liver injury).
  • Anti-depressants
    • Fluoxetine (Prozac) Likelihood score: C (probable cause of clinically apparent liver injury).
    • Citalopram (Celexa) Likelihood score: C (probable cause of clinically apparent liver injury).
    • Sertraline (Zoloft) Likelihood score: B (likely but rare cause of clinically apparent liver injury).
  • Antibiotics
    • Amoxicillin Likelihood score: B (highly likely but rare cause of clinically apparent liver injury).
    • Azithromycin Likelihood score: A (well known but rare cause of clinically apparent liver injury).
    • Amoxicillin and Clavulanate Likelihood score: A (well established cause of clinically apparent liver injury).
    • Cephalosporin Likelihood score: B (cephalosporins as a class are very likely but rare causes of clinically apparent liver injury).
